REMEMBER WHAT YOUR CV REPRESENTS

A CV is your first chance to promote yourself.

A good CV might get you a job interview.
Your added value!

Please note: We prefer an MS Word or TXT CV.

You usually need a CV to apply for a job or to give to an employer you’d like to work for.

Use a clear font like Arial, Times New Roman or Calibri in size 10 or bigger

Always use the same style throughout
Use headings and bullet points to make it easier to read
Be clear and to the point
Get someone else to read it to double check your spelling and grammar

 

When updating your CV, you should remember to:

Tailor your CV to the job you’re applying for, if need be
Include any new achievements, experiences, or skills you have gained
Read each section of your CV to check it includes the information it should
Remove outdated information


Check your contact details are correct, Email, Phone etc.
